When accessing the EFI System Partition for the desired boot device, issue the HPUX command
to initiate the HPUX.EFI loader on the device you are accessing.
The full path for the loader is \EFI\HPUX\HPUX.EFI. When initiated, the loader references
the \EFI\HPUX\AUTO file and proceeds to boot HP-UX using the default boot behavior
specified in the AUTO file.
You have 10 seconds to interrupt the automatic booting of the default boot behavior. Pressing
any key during this 10-second period stops the HP-UX boot process and enables you to
interact with the HPUX.EFI loader. To exit the loader (the HPUX> prompt) enter exit (this
returns you to the EFI Shell).
To boot the HP-UX operating system, do not type anything during the 10-second period
given for stopping at the HPUX.EFI loader.

Exit the server console and iLO 2 MP interfaces when finished.
To exit the server console and return to the iLO 2 MP Main Menu, enter Ctrl-B.
To exit the iLO 2 MP, enter X at the iLO 2 MP Main Menu.

Booting HP-UX in Single-User Mode

From the EFI Shell environment, boot in single-user mode by stopping the boot process at the
HPUX.EFI interface (the HP-UX Boot Loader prompt, HPUX>) and entering the boot -is
vmunix command.
To boot HP-UX in single-user mode, follow these steps:
1.
Access the EFI Shell environment for the system on which you want to boot HP-UX in
single-user mode.
Log in to the iLO 2 MP and enter CO to choose the server console.
When accessing the console, confirm that you are at the EFI Boot Manager Menu. If you
are at another EFI menu, choose the Exit option from the submenus until you return to the
screen with the EFI Boot Manager heading.
From the EFI Boot Manager menu, choose the EFI Shell menu option to access the EFI Shell
environment.
2.
Access the EFI System Partition (fsX: where X is the file system number) for the device
from which you want to boot HP-UX.
